David Villa transfer: Spain star signs for Barcelona

Thursday, May 20th, 2010

David Villa

Spanish forward David Villa has signed for Spanish Champions Barcelona from Valencia in a £34Million transfer, which will see him link up with international team mates Xavi, Iniesta and possibly Cesc Fabregas. Villa has played for Valencia for five seasons now, scoring 108 goals in 164 appearances. However, his scoring record for Spain is even more impressive, with the striker finding the back of the net 36 times in just 55 appearances. Villa is closing in on Raul’s 44 goals – which is currently the highest in Spain’s history.

Zlatan and Eto’o to switch clubs

Sunday, July 19th, 2009

Eto'o and Ibrahimovic

Samuel Eto’o and Zlatan Ibrahimovic are rumoured to be involved in a transfer deal between European Champions FC Barcelona and Internazionale. It is being reported that Swedish striker Ibrahimovic is to be transferred to Barcelona in exchange for Samuel Eto’o and cash, believed to be in the region of £35Million. Aleksandr Hleb is also part of the deal – with the Belarus International going on loan to the Serie A champions for a year.
